<p><b>AN INSTANT<i> NEW YORK TIMES</i> BESTSELLER<br>SHORTLISTED FOR THE WATERSTONES DEBUT PRIZE<br>A BOOK OF THE YEAR IN <i>THE OBSERVER</i>, <i>THE NEW YORK TIMES</i>, AND <i>THE NEW YORKER</i><br>A NATIONAL BOOK AWARD FINALIST</b><br><br>Cyrus Shams has always been lost. He’s grown up tangled in the mysteries of his past – an uncle who rode through Iranian battlefields, a haunting work of art by an exiled painter, and his mother, whose plane was shot down over the Persian Gulf when he was just a baby. Now, newly sober and maybe in love, he’s headed for an encounter that will transform everything he thought he knew.
